IDEX 2017
Abu dhabi - WAM

At the International Defence Exhibition and Conference (IDEX 2017), BAE Systems is exhibiting a range of technologically enhanced defence solutions across land, sea, air and cyber.

These technologies provide capabilities to provide sophisticated and resilient protection for people, national security, critical infrastructure and borders.

BAE Systems' Regional Managing Director for Middle East, Julian Donald, said: "The technologies and solutions we have at IDEX allow governments to protect their citizens but also achieve the goals of their important national visions and strategic agendas.

"In addition to the advanced air, sea, land and cyber technologies, training is also something we're showcasing during IDEX, particularly relating to our Hawk Advanced Jet Trainer and the pilot and support development journey. This is a key component of developing a sustainable indigenous capability, an area to which we're committed. This is built upon a solid foundation of programmes being rolled out in the region to promote science, technology, engineering and maths (STEM) related careers," he added.

Several successful BAE Systems products will be on show.
